  • HP Officejet 6310 all-in-One: Officejet 6310 'door open' error

    I checked all the solutions to the error 'Door open' and tried without success. What follows is not a pretty solution but has worked for over 2 years.

    The hinge on the machine out of alignment (usually after more enthusiastic opening to replace ink cartridges) and the cartridge door will not close properly leaving the switch to slightly elevated detection.  This generates the error message 'Door open' and the machine will not work.  Look for the sensor suspended - see pp 96 left corner http://h10032.www1.hp.com/ctg/Manual/c00633922.  The band down with masking tape.  The error message will and function printer/fax/scanner normally.

  • HP 110-3098nr with HP Officejet 6310xi all-in-one

    I'm running Windows 7 on a HP Mini 110 - 3098nr and I can't read my Officejet 6310xi wireless.  Any suggestions?  I've tried the UN - and reinstalling the software, downloading new drivers, etc.  Any help is appreciated!

    You cannot use the function wireless with the version of Windows 7 Starter to Windows 7 operating system.  You can only connect to the printer using a USB connection.  According to the HP support site, the software package and the driver that is available will not install on the version of the operating system startup.  You will only be able to use the InOS driver for the printer.  Sorry for the confusion.

  • Problem scanning with HP Officejet 5610 all in one

    I have problems with the scanning of documents.

    Computer is Mac OSx Version 10.8.5 operting.

    I use to be able to analyze only the documents that have been placed on the glass and I would press the button "scan" on the printer and the document would scan to my counter top.  I could not scan several pages by feeding in the upper part of the printer.  It was with my old Mac operating system.

    Recently, I had the SW on my MAC update to OSx.  Now I can go into the settings of the printer and scan several pages unless I have a document in the feeder at top of the page.  But I can not put a single item on the glass, then press scan.  I get the error message is 'no scan options.  Refer to the documentation for the device to trobuleshoot.  Press ok. »

    Any help?

    Hi pbeachiii,

    I'm sorry to tell you that HP does not provide driver support of technologies for analysis of your product on the Mavericks.  This solution does not provide support for the scan on the printer button.

    You can ensure the best experience with your product by accepting the Apple software updates so that you have the latest available print and scan drivers.

    Use the Image Capture or preview applications to begin analysis of your Mac.  With one of these applications, you should have the ability to scan from either the glass of the scanner or the document feeder.  You just need to specify the source for analysis as a parameter in the scanning software.
